According to a ​​Dec. 20 Howard Hughes news release, Waste Connections is expanding its business with a new regional office located at Hughes Landing. The office space will occupy an additional 27,390 square feet at Three Hughes Landing. According to the release, Waste Connections has been located in The Woodlands since 2016. Closing on the new lease took place in November, according to Howard Hughes.

Waste Connections is a North American company that provides waste services such as waste collection, transfer, disposal and recycling services, primarily of solid waste. The waste company serves customers in the U.S. and Canada.

“After enjoying The Woodlands for the last seven years, there was never any question of leaving,” said Jason Craft, vice president of Waste Management's Southern Region.
